Abstract

Taking aesthetics as epistemology (in agreement with Emilio Garroni’s perspective) means taking aesthetics as teleology, namely as the need for knowledge to attribute a purpose to what is known. Art has the ability to anticipate these purposes, letting them emerge even if there is insufficient evidence.
